黄健 教授

研究方向:决策科学与算法、商务智能、平台经济和数字经济。

个人简介

黄健,博士,教授,南京财经大学信息工程学院院长,校特聘教授,科技部电子商务信息处理国际联合研究中心执行主任,江苏省电子商务重点实验室主任,中国信息经济学会理事,国家自然科学基金项目和科技部科技研发重点支持计划项目评审专家,江苏省“333工程”中青年学科带头人,江苏省“青蓝工程”中青年学术带头人;主持和参与国家级项目10余项,其中主持国家自然科学基金(3项),科技部重点研发计划项目、香港研究资助局项目和江苏省科技厅前暂性研究计划重大项目等。近年来,在国内外顶级和权威期刊Information Systems Research, Journal of Retailing, IISE Transactions, Decision Sciences, European Journal of Operations Research,Information Sciences, Pattern Recognition, Transportation Research Part E等期刊发表学术论文40余篇,发表文章总共被引用1000余次(google scholar),单篇引用次数高达375次。目前为国际顶级期刊ISR、MISQ、JOC, EJOR等审稿专家,为国际电子商务类期刊Journal of Electronic Business & Digital Economics的副主编。
